In case you want to know the answer to “What are the two types of elevated work platforms?”, then here it is in the most concise form possible:

Lift Platforms

  • Scissor Lift: Vertical Stability + Cost Efficiency.
  • Boom Lift: Height Flexibility + Obstacle Reach.

Knowing the difference between the two will help you in selecting the most appropriate tools for the project, thus enhancing the project’s safety, productivity, and overall budget.

Scissor Lifts

Scissor lifts are designed for stable, vertical lifting with a large platform capable of holding multiple operators and tools.

Boom Lifts

Boom lifts provide both vertical and horizontal reach, making them ideal for accessing complex or elevated structures that scissor lifts can’t reach.

CategoryDetails
SubtypesTelescopic Boom Lift (Straight Boom): A straight extendable arm providing maximum outreach and height. Best for open, outdoor job sites.Articulating Boom Lift (Knuckle Boom): Multijointed arms that move up, over, and around obstacles. Ideal for confined or obstructed work areas.

Selection Recommendations

  • Choose a Scissor Lift if you need stable, vertical access on level ground at lower heights.
  • Choose a Boom Lift if your job requires flexible outreach, complex access, or outdoor adaptability.
  • Short-term project? Rent for cost efficiency.
  • Long-term outdoor use?  Consider investing in a boom lift for better value.

Summary

  • The chief types of Elevated Work Platforms are classified based on their lifting mechanism and range of motion as Scissor Lifts and Boom Lifts.
  • Scissor Lifts are of low price and offer vertical stability, thus, are best for indoor and flat-ground operations.
  • Boom Lifts are best for outdoor, high, or complex surroundings as they offer extended reach and flexibility.
  • Ultimately, it comes down to your work height, terrain conditions, safety standards, and of course, your project budget.
